Output 17e4582c3c961d83a633ba18cd9c8007bf176b1b9793d2e43ab786f429fc725f:0

value
390588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59f85aeca2ab78c6854b02bd8199e538a4c681b9 OP_EQUAL
address
39tjadsqXheo6vCHBi6gAeCM1ZQwBeuiXz
transaction
17e4582c3c961d83a633ba18cd9c8007bf176b1b9793d2e43ab786f429fc725f
spent
true